STANDUP FOR KIDS – Cleveland: Don’t Run Away Volunteers

Recruit Coordinator

STANDUP FOR KIDS, a non-profit organization to help homeless and street kids is looking for volunteers for it's Don't Run Away Program.  This program aims to educate junior high and elementary school children about removing themselves from abusive situations and the risks they face by running away. The program prepares
presentations and skits enacted by high school and college students to convey this message.

A recruit coordinator for this program is primarily responsible for enlisting college and high school students to participate in the presentations and skits. The coordinator will also complete all personal background paperwork from the enlisted students. The coordinator will have good communications skills and will be able to work independently. A minimum time commitment of 10-15 hours per month is required for this position.
